who is considered the greatest golfer of all time

When it comes to the debate about the greatest golfer of all time, several names come to mind. Yet, one figure stands tall above the rest: Jack Nicklaus. While names like Tiger Woods, Ben Hogan, and Arnold Palmer also cream the conversation, let’s dive deep into what makes Jack Nicklaus the iconic figure he is in the golfing world.

Comparing Legends

Before we delve into why Jack Nicklaus is often placed at the top, let’s assess the other contenders.

Golfer Major Wins Master’s Wins Total PGA Tour Wins Years Active
Jack Nicklaus 18 6 73 1961 – 2005
Tiger Woods 15 5 82 1996 – present
Ben Hogan 9 2 64 1930 – 1967
Arnold Palmer 7 4 62 1955 – 2006

Well-Rounded Career

Jack Nicklaus’s record speaks for itself. With 18 major championship victories, he holds the record for the most majors in golf. Additionally, he won 6 Masters titles, showcasing his ability to thrive in high-pressure environments.

Meanwhile, Tiger Woods, a fierce competitor during his prime, possesses a remarkable 15 majors and has proven he can dominate the sport. However, the consistency Nicklaus exhibited over his career is arguably unmatched.

Key Factors That Make Jack Nicklaus Stand Out

  1. Longevity: Nicklaus maintained an impressive career over four decades, consistently performing at the highest levels.

  2. Winning Under Pressure: He has a deserved reputation for thriving in high-stakes situations. His ability to handle pressure is evident in his major tournament wins, often coming from behind.

  3. Versatility: Jack Nicklaus was not only adept at hitting long drives, but his short game was equally impressive. His all-around capabilities, including course management, made him a formidable opponent.

  4. The ‘Golden Bear’ Effect: Nicklaus has transcended the game into popular culture, influencing countless golfers worldwide. His distinctive persona and sportsmanship have made golf more accessible and popular.

  5. Educational Contributions: Nicklaus has contributed through instructional books and videos, helping to spread golf knowledge, making him a beloved figure in the game.
